Topic:Fibrinogen

Fibrinogen is a glycoprotein produced by the liver that plays a significant role in the blood coagulation process in horses. It is a precursor to fibrin, which forms the structural basis of blood clots. In equine medicine, fibrinogen is considered an acute phase protein whose levels can increase in response to inflammation, infection, or tissue damage. As such, it serves as a biomarker for assessing inflammatory conditions and monitoring the progression or resolution of disease in horses. Fibrinogen as a ferritin-binding protein in horse plasma.
The Journal of veterinary medical science    October 1, 1993   Volume 55, Issue 5 785-787 doi: 10.1292/jvms.55.785
Orino K, Yamamoto S, Watanabe K.Lower apparent concentrations of ferritin were observed in horse plasma than in serum using the enzyme-linked immunosorbent assay (ELISA). However, the ferritin concentrations in plasma and serum were increased to the same level on heating the samples at 75 degrees C for 15 min. These results suggest that horse plasma has specific ferritin-binding protein(s) which inhibit(s) the ferritin assay. The apparent ferritin concentrations in horse serum were markedly decreased by adding horse fibrinogen to the serum. Complexoproductive and antiheparin properties of low density lipoproteins (LDL). VI. Antiheparin activity in blood plasma of different species of vertebrates. Rółkowski R, Worowski K, Skrzydlewski Z.Antiheparin activity of plasma of different species of vertebrates depends to a large extent on contents of low density lipoproteins (LDL). High antiheparin activity of the blood plasma of chicken and human corresponds to high contents of LDL and low antiheparin activity of the blood plasma of horse, cow, sheep, dog and pig corresponds to decreased contents of these proteins. Differences in the contents of fibrinogen, acid alfa1-glycoproteins, globulins, alkaline proteins and antithrombin III activity have smaller influence on antiheparin activity in the blood plasma of the examined animals.
